KVM Virtualization (KVM)

Virtualization, Management

This hands-on course shows how virtualization runs many VPS on one physical server, why KVM fits well, and how to plan resource use and lifecycle management. Expect a clear, practical guide to install, configure, and operate virtual machines.

The training covers installation of KVM and virt-manager, managing the hypervisor, creating and cloning VPS, backup procedures, basic networking including port forwarding and gateway setup, plus options for securing and encrypting VPS storage.

THIS TRAINING COURSE WILL HELP YOU:

  • Install and configure KVM and virt-manager
  • Create, clone and manage virtual servers (VPS)
  • Set up networking, port forwarding and gateway VPS
  • Implement backup, encryption and basic VPS security

WHO SHOULD ATTEND?

  • System administrators managing physical or rented servers
  • IT operators planning to run multiple VPS on one host
  • Engineers wanting practical KVM and VPS administration skills
